Do you have experience tutoring children with Special Educational Needs? Would you be interested in working as part of a collaborative team, to provide the best access to education for our children and young people? If so, become an Eslander and start a truly rewarding career!

Esland Care are currently seeking a full time Outreach Tutor, based at our Grantham School and covering our children's residential homes in Lincolnshire (and the surrounding areas). The role is full time and will involve delivering face-to-face tuition to small groups, and on a 1-1 basis.

You be supporting a number of vulnerable young children aged 7-18 years with SEMH and complex needs.

The role

We are looking for an experienced, outstanding and motivated individual to contribute to the development of teaching and learning within our homes. Pupils will be expected to cover a range of qualifications ranging from Entry Level Certificates, through to Functional Skills and GCSE. This will be an exciting opportunity for a committed classroom practitioner who can display a real passion for inspiring and challenging the pupils.

A flexible approach with a can-do ethos is essential, as is drive, enthusiasm and a good sense of humour! If you are adaptable, innovative and child focused then we want to hear from you. We will be looking to recruit a staff team that has a multitude of talents, to enable us to provide a rich academic curriculum from the outset. We look forward to hearing what additional skills, talents and interests you could bring to this role!

About Us

At Esland Grantham School, we provide an inspirational learning environment where students are supported and encouraged to actively participate in learning opportunities.

We offer high-quality education to 7 to 18 year-olds with a range of Special Educational Needs and Disabilities (SEND) with the primary need of Social, Emotional and Mental Health (SEMH).  In addition to this, many of our students have neurodevelopmental disorders such as autism, ADHD (attention deficit hyperactivity disorder), ADD (attention-deficit disorder) and attachment. They may also have encountered a range of adverse childhood experiences and trauma.

We have our own unique identity, ethos, and approach to our curriculum, and we use the Turning the Curve™ education model to support students who, depending on their background and circumstances, may be at different stages in their education.

Our aim is to develop resilient, responsible, respectful, and confident individuals who aspire to achieve their full potential. We make sure our students are ready for the next step in their educational journey, so that they can live successful and fulfilled lives as adults.
